A scientist makes an image of all of a person's chromosomes. What technique is she using?

Biology
2 answers:
mars1129 [50]3 years ago
8 0

Answer:

The correct answer is karyotype.

Explanation:

A karyotype is an image that helps in analysis to a person's chromosome. It is a picture of all chromosomes of an individual. Scientists take this picture or image sample of chromosomes of the individual is isolated, stained or examined under the microscope. This image helps in analysis and study of the chromosome.

Thus, the correct answer is karyotype.

What can gene therapies potentially do to treat cystic fibrosis?
Lera25 [3.4K]

Answer:

The correct answer is B make cells produce a functional CFTR protein.

Explanation:

Cystic fibrosis is a disease that is caused due to the mutation in the transmembrane protein known as cystic fibrosis trans membrane conductance regulator or CFTR. Cystic fibrosis trans membrane regulator proteins helps in the formation of thin mucus and due to the mutation in CFTR the mucus becomes thick.The disease cystic fibrosis basically affect the respiratory system.

 If gene therapy is used to treat cystic fibrosis then it can replace the mutated CFTR gene with a functional one so that the cell containing CFTR gene can produce functional CFTR protein.

All rocks on Earth are eventually recycled into another type. In between the rock, types are different forms of materials, such
Oksanka [162]

Answer:

A) Energy from Earth’s hot interior produces magma which then cools

and crystallizes into igneous rock.

Explanation:

Energy from Earth’s hot interior causes extreme temperature and pressure which produces magma. This magma is present in liquid state that cools  and crystallizes into igneous rock. Metamorphic rocks are formed from other rocks due to high heat or pressure. Earth movements can cause rocks to go deeply into the earth which causes the rocks are heated and put under great pressure. Sedimentary rocks are formed when sediment is deposited due to air, ice, wind, gravity, or water flows carrying the particles in suspension.
